Ryan Gravenberch: The Rising Star of Liverpool’s Midfield

Liverpool’s start to the Premier League season has been filled with optimism, and a large part of that is thanks to new signing Ryan Gravenberch. In a recent Media Matters podcast by Anfield Index, Jonathan Northcroft, the esteemed Sunday Times football correspondent, spoke about Gravenberch’s impact on Liverpool’s squad. Reflecting on his earlier work from The Times, Northcroft shared insights on how Liverpool identified Gravenberch as a key target, and why he is flourishing at Anfield this season.

Longstanding Target For Liverpool

According to Northcroft, Liverpool’s interest in Gravenberch stretches back to before his move to Bayern Munich. Northcroft recalled a piece he wrote in The Times when Liverpool first attempted to secure the Dutchman’s signature. “Liverpool were interested in Ryan Gravenberch long before Bayern Munich made their move. I remember writing about how Klopp’s team had already met with his family,” said Northcroft, reflecting on how close the Reds came to securing him earlier.

Gravenberch was identified as one of the most talented young midfielders in Europe, and while Bayern Munich initially swooped in, Liverpool’s interest never waned. Northcroft shared how Gravenberch’s name kept resurfacing within Liverpool’s transfer discussions, and the persistence finally paid off in the summer of 2023. “Liverpool knew what they were getting, and now we’re beginning to see why they pursued him so persistently,” he added.

An Opportunistic Signing

During the podcast, Northcroft emphasized that Liverpool’s move for Gravenberch was not only planned but also opportunistic. When Bayern Munich seemed uncertain about Gravenberch’s future, Liverpool moved swiftly. “Liverpool’s summer window was all about being opportunistic. When Bayern became willing to negotiate, they struck. And that’s a credit to their long-term planning,” Northcroft noted.

He explained that despite the wealth of midfield talent at Liverpool, including established players like Alexis Mac Allister, Gravenberch has managed to carve out a significant role for himself. “Gravenberch has come in and shouldered a huge responsibility in midfield,” Northcroft remarked, highlighting the young player’s adaptability and versatility. His ability to fit into various roles within the midfield has given Liverpool a new dimension.

Gravenberch’s Early Impact

Gravenberch has started the Premier League season in fine form, and Northcroft did not hesitate to shower him with praise. “He has been sensational in these first few games. You can already see why he was so highly regarded across Europe,” said Northcroft. The Dutch midfielder’s combination of physicality, technical ability, and tactical awareness has been evident in Liverpool’s early performances.

One of the key attributes Northcroft highlighted was Gravenberch’s ability to thrive in a deeper role. “Gravenberch is showing that he can be a specialist in the number six role under Arne Slot. His performances so far have been impressive, and he’s proving himself as a vital cog in Liverpool’s midfield engine,” he commented.

Player For The Future

While Gravenberch’s early performances have been promising, Northcroft was keen to stress that this is just the beginning. Drawing from his earlier reporting, he described Gravenberch as a player with immense potential. “When I first wrote about him for The Times, I saw a player who had everything – the technical skills, the physical presence, and the right mindset. What we’re seeing now at Liverpool is a player starting to unlock that potential.”

Gravenberch’s versatility means he can slot into multiple positions in midfield, giving Liverpool tactical flexibility. “Whether it’s as a deep-lying playmaker or a more advanced midfielder, Gravenberch is showing he can do it all,” Northcroft observed. His ability to transition smoothly between different roles is part of what makes him such a valuable asset for Liverpool’s future.
